Limes Avenue is a residential street with 11 addresses.
It ranks as the 58th largest and 286th most expensive of the 349 streets in the E11 area. The dominant property type is a early-century house built between 1912 and 1935.
The street contains a total of 11 properties: 11 houses.
Sale prices range from £730,382 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(968 ft2) to £1,094,823 for 5 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,786 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£2,634 pcm for 3 bed houses to £3,569 pcm for 5 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 3.8% and 4.3%.
The average value per square foot is £667.
The last sale on Limes Avenue sold for £985,000 on 1st September 2021. Since then prices are up an average of 5.7%.
The current average value in the street is £880,972.
The Limes Avenue Sales Market has increased by 17.7% over the last 10 years.
